John Batten is a rehabilitation researcher whose work focuses on the intersection of neurorehabilitation and assistive technology, particularly for individuals with chronic stroke. His most notable contribution is the development and clinical evaluation of a community-based, bionic leg rehabilitation program, detailed in his 2017 protocol paper. This work pioneers an accessible, real-world approach to integrating powered prosthetic and orthotic devices into long-term stroke recovery, moving beyond traditional clinic-based therapies. By designing a protocol that emphasizes functional, community-embedded training, Batten addresses a critical gap in post-stroke care—sustained, practical mobility improvement.
